Ce que couvre cette vidéo
Marine surveyors flag non-factory electrical modifications during pre-purchase inspections because these additions introduce unknown variables and potential safety risks.▶ 0:28 While factory-installed systems generally adhere to established manufacturer standards, aftermarket work varies significantly in quality, ranging from professional-grade installations to amateur efforts that may contain hidden defects.▶ 0:57 Surveyors often lack the time to perform a comprehensive audit of every circuit, so they prioritize inspecting post-factory modifications and frequently mark them as requiring further investigation.▶ 3:04 Buyers should recognize that purchasing a used boat involves inheriting the previous owner's risk tolerance and maintenance standards.▶ 4:42 When a survey identifies questionable electrical work, hiring a specialist to perform a dedicated electrical audit can clarify whether the system is sound or requires remediation.▶ 5:33 Documented invoices from reputable marine electrical firms can increase a vessel's resale value by providing proof of professional-standard work.▶ 3:29
